Incorporate Mobility and Flexibility Training
Integrating mobility and flexibility exercises can significantly reduce injury risks in athletes.
Mobility and flexibility exercises are essential components of athletic training that can drastically reduce the risk of injuries, such as knee and hamstring injuries. Studies demonstrate that neuromuscular and proprioceptive training can decrease overall knee injury rates by 27% and ACL injuries by 51%. Furthermore, flexibility training combined with strength and agility elements can lead to an impressive 95.1% reduction in hamstring injuries among sprinters. Additionally, whole-body vibration interventions facilitate a significant improvement in hamstring flexibility, aiding further in injury prevention. These findings emphasize the importance of incorporating varied and comprehensive flexibility exercises to enhance overall athletic safety and performance.
